The impact of technology on modern casinos



The Evolution of Casino Technology

The landscape of modern casinos has undergone a significant transformation thanks to rapid technological advancements. In the past, traditional brick-and-mortar establishments relied heavily on physical gaming tables and slot machines, often characterized by a vibrant atmosphere filled with sounds and lights. This evolution has not only increased the convenience for players but has also broadened the appeal of casinos beyond geographical limitations.

Enhanced technology has made it possible for casinos to offer a wide range of gaming options, including virtual reality (VR) experiences and augmented reality (AR) interfaces. Players can now immerse themselves in a virtual environment that replicates the thrill of being in a casino without leaving the comfort of their homes. These innovations create exciting, engaging environments that attract tech-savvy users and younger demographics who might not have traditionally visited casinos.

Moreover, advancements in security technology have played a crucial role in protecting both players and operators. Casinos now employ facial recognition systems, advanced surveillance techniques, and biometric verification methods to deter cheating and enhance the overall safety of the gaming experience. This focus on security helps instill a sense of trust among players and ensures a fair gaming environment, further contributing to the casino’s reputation and longevity.

Online Gaming and Accessibility

The rise of online gaming has dramatically expanded the accessibility of casino games to players worldwide. With the growth of the internet, players can now engage in their favorite games anytime and anywhere, which has led to a surge in the popularity of online casinos. This convenience has resulted in a growing audience that may prefer the comfort of home gaming over visiting a physical casino. As online gaming platforms continue to evolve, they offer a variety of payment options, enticing bonuses, and robust customer service, attracting and retaining a diverse player base.

Moreover, the integration of live dealer games has bridged the gap between online and traditional casinos. Players can enjoy real-time gaming with live dealers streamed directly to their screens, complete with interactive features that mimic the environment of a land-based casino. This innovation creates an engaging experience that maintains the social aspect of gambling, allowing players to communicate and place bets in real time while enjoying the convenience of online play.

In addition, the mobile gaming trend has further enhanced accessibility. With the proliferation of smartphones and tablets, players can access their favorite games on-the-go. This shift has prompted casinos to invest heavily in mobile applications that are user-friendly, secure, and full of features. This adaptability to mobile platforms ensures that casinos can reach a wider audience, catering to diverse preferences and lifestyles that prioritize convenience.

Data Analytics and Personalization

Data analytics has transformed how casinos understand and engage with their customers. By utilizing sophisticated algorithms, casinos can gather insights on player habits, preferences, and behaviors. This data allows them to tailor marketing strategies and promotional offers to individual players, enhancing the overall customer experience. Personalized recommendations, targeted bonuses, and customized gaming options are just a few ways casinos leverage data to increase player satisfaction and loyalty.

Furthermore, casinos can now optimize their game offerings based on real-time data. By analyzing player interactions and game performance, operators can identify trends and adjust their strategies accordingly. This involves not just curating a mix of games that appeal to their audience but also adjusting themes and features to suit evolving player interests. This level of responsiveness contributes to maintaining player engagement and ensuring that the casino remains competitive in a dynamic market.

Moreover, the integration of loyalty programs influenced by data analytics has become commonplace. Players are rewarded based on their gaming activities, fostering a sense of belonging and encouraging repeated visits. Enhanced loyalty programs, often tied to mobile applications, provide users with rewards that can be redeemed for a variety of experiences, from free play to exclusive events. This continuous engagement is vital for retaining customers in a business where competition is fierce.

Cryptocurrency and Blockchain Technology

The emergence of cryptocurrency and blockchain technology has introduced a new layer of complexity and opportunity in the casino industry. Many modern casinos are beginning to accept digital currencies, providing players with a secure and anonymous method for transactions. This shift caters to a growing demographic that prefers the privacy and security associated with cryptocurrencies, allowing players to place bets without revealing personal financial information.

Blockchain technology plays a crucial role in enhancing transparency and fairness in gaming. By utilizing smart contracts for transactions, casinos can ensure that outcomes are determined by algorithms rather than human intervention. This guarantees fairness in every game, fostering trust among players who can verify the integrity of the games they participate in. Additionally, blockchain technology allows casinos to manage their operations more efficiently, from payment processing to customer service.

Furthermore, the introduction of decentralized online casinos operating on blockchain technology is revolutionizing the traditional casino model. These platforms empower players by eliminating the need for intermediaries, which can reduce costs and increase profitability for operators. As this sector continues to grow, it presents an exciting opportunity for players and operators alike to explore innovative gaming experiences that prioritize transparency, security, and user control.
